        Thinking of a long weekend somewhere in Europe for mountain hikes, scenery and good food, anyone have any recommendations easy to travel to from the UK?

        100% agree with @JunkPants on the beauty of the Lofoten (not so much for food, and the weather can be fickle 😁).

        A good alternative @AdamC might be the Alps. Still, for me one of the most impressive mountain ranges in the world.

        e.g. fly to Munich, train to and hotel in/ near Berchtesgarden, losts of great hikes around the Königssee, bavarian food and beer. @weftyarn might know alternative destinations to reach from Munich.

        or, fly to Insbruck or Verona, take train (or here maybe better a rental car) to Bozen and then east into the Dolomites, stunning, plus tirolean and italian food and wine.

        or, easy version, from Verona to Lake Garda, more warmth and good food/wine, nice and easy hikes

              Easy access to the Alps by plane:
              Innsbruck, Salzburg in Austria
              Geneva and Zürich in Swiss
              And for Italy I tried Bozen once…

              I would go with Endo and mention the Dolomites/Italy first.
              Beatiful mountain scenarios, easy walks, a lot of cableways in the summer and the food is glorious. Villnöss is a pearl.

              One of the most impressive views in the alps you can get in Swiss. All the names you know fullfill, even when hypertouristic. I recommend Grindelwald.

                All in one package for a long weekend in France: Chamonix with the beatiful Aiguille du midi . Airport Geneva and then 88km via train.
